Squallie Greenthumb has produced a unique fusion of gritty, early 90's grunge and folk music. Part of the vanguard of an emerging acoustic rock scene in Boston, MA, Squall has wielded his 12 string around the pub stages like a lead pipe. A Man out of Sync with his own Program is his third effort to burn his angst onto disc. Stepping up the production quality along with his quality of song writing has produced an incredible sonic doumentation of his thoughts, hopes and dreams. Featuring Chestnut, creating a driving backbeat on the drums throughout the album. Miss Catherine Joyce provides fiddle and tin whistle on the sorrowful Parting Glass.
